LESSON 1
What is STS?
INTRODUCTION TO SCIENCE, TECHNOLOGY AND SOCIETY
u SCIENCE, TECHNOLOGY AND SOCIETY – is the study of how
science and technology influences society. These influences
can be positive and negative. Through this field, society is
analyzed on its reaction and incorporation of science and
technology.
u SCIENCE, TECHNOLOGY AND SOCIETY- is an exciting
interdisciplinary field of study rooted in the history, Philosophy,
anthropology, and sociology of science and technology (
and medicine)
u It examines deep cultural roots of our techno- scientific society
and addresses pressing public policy issues.

WHAT IS SCIENCE ?

u The word science has been derived from a Latin


word “ SCIENTIA” which means KNOWLEDGE.
u The KNOWLEDGE gained through “OBSERVATION”
and EXPERIMENTATIONS” is known as science.
u Any SYSTEMATIC knowledge or practice.
u A system of acquiring knowledge based ON THE
SCIENTIFIC METHOD.
u Organized body of knowledge gain trough
RESEARCH .

WHAT IS SCIENCE ?

u The human attempt to understand the natural world,


with or without concern for practical uses of
knowledge.
u Tries to discover the facts and relationships and then
tries to create theories make sense of these facts and
relationships.
u Theories, Principles and laws
u Hence, human beings have persistently observed and
studied the natural and physical world in order to find
meanings and seek answers to many questions.

WHAT IS TECHNOLOGY ?

u The word technology came from two Greek


words
Techne- means skills, craftsmanship, art and
Logos- means discourse, reason
Ø Are things that are created by human that can
make our lives easier or solve problems.
Ø Is the collection of techniques, skills, methods and
processes in the production of goods or services
on the accomplishment of objectives, such
scientific investigation.

WHAT IS SOCIETY ?

u The term "society" came from the 12th


century French société means
company.
u This was in turn from the Latin word
societas, which in turn was derived
from the noun socius ("comrade,
friend, ally"; adjectival form socialis)
used to describe a bond or
interaction between parties that are
friendly, or at least civil.

RELATIONSHIP OF
SCIENCE, TECHNOLOGY AND SOCIETY
Technology changes how we can
behave. The society promotes
technological advancement and
scientific research. Technology enables
us to do more scientific research, and
science teaches us about the kinds of
technologies we could one day
develop and ways to do so.
